Unpacking the Specs: What Makes the SP23 Tick?
Let's get down to the nitty-gritty. Under the hood of the 2008 Mazda3 SP23, you'll find a 2.3-liter inline-four engine. This engine is the heart and soul of the car, pumping out a respectable amount of horsepower and torque. The exact figures vary slightly depending on the transmission, but you can generally expect around 156 horsepower and 150 lb-ft of torque. This power is enough to give the SP23 a brisk acceleration, making it enjoyable to drive in various conditions. The engine is known for its smooth delivery of power. The SP23 offers a choice between a five-speed manual transmission or a five-speed automatic transmission. The manual transmission provides a more engaging driving experience, allowing you to have greater control over the car's performance. The automatic transmission is a convenient option for those who prefer a more relaxed driving experience. It features smooth shifts that contribute to a comfortable ride. The suspension is tuned for sporty handling. The SP23 has a MacPherson strut front suspension and a multi-link rear suspension. This combination provides a comfortable ride while also offering excellent handling and stability. The car's handling is precise and responsive, making it a pleasure to drive on winding roads. The brakes are strong and reliable, ensuring that you can stop quickly and safely. The SP23 is equipped with disc brakes on all four wheels. This braking system provides excellent stopping power in a variety of conditions. The SP23 comes standard with a range of safety features, including anti-lock brakes (ABS), electronic brakeforce distribution (EBD), and a comprehensive airbag system. Pricing and Market Value: What Should You Pay?
So, how much should you expect to pay for a 2008 Mazda Mazda3 SP23? The price will, of course, vary depending on factors like the car's condition, mileage, location, and any additional features. However, to give you a general idea, you can typically find them in the range of $4,000 to $8,000. It is a good idea to check online resources, such as Kelley Blue Book (KBB) or Edmunds, to get an estimated fair market value for the car. These resources consider various factors to provide a realistic price range. When you're shopping around, it's wise to compare prices from different sellers. This is to ensure you're getting a competitive deal. Remember to factor in any potential repair costs when assessing the car's value. If the car has any known mechanical issues, this should influence the price. Don't be afraid to negotiate. The seller might be willing to lower the price, especially if the car has been on the market for a while. If you're buying from a private seller, it’s advisable to have the car inspected by a trusted mechanic. This will help you identify any potential problems before you make a purchase. Keep in mind that the price may vary based on your location. The market conditions in your area can influence the prices of used cars. If you're looking for a specific model or trim, the price might also vary. The SP23 trim level typically commands a slightly higher price than the base models. This is due to its enhanced features and performance. Consider the car's overall condition and service history. A car that has been well-maintained and has a comprehensive service history will generally be worth more. Buying Guide: What to Look For
Alright, so you're ready to take the plunge and buy a 2008 Mazda3 SP23? Awesome! To make sure you get a good one, here's a handy buying guide. First and foremost, inspect the car thoroughly. Check the exterior for any signs of damage, such as dents, scratches, or rust. Look for any signs of previous accidents. Inspect the tires and wheels for wear and tear. Examine the interior for any damage to the seats, carpets, or dashboard. Pay close attention to the dashboard, and check if all the lights and indicators are working properly. Test all the electronics, including the radio, air conditioning, and power windows. Don't be afraid to ask for a vehicle history report. This report can provide valuable information about the car's past, including any accidents, title issues, or maintenance records. Next, conduct a test drive. Pay attention to how the car handles, accelerates, and brakes. Listen for any unusual noises, such as squeaks, rattles, or clunks. Check how the transmission shifts. Ensure the engine runs smoothly and doesn't exhibit any hesitation or stalling. Check the steering wheel to make sure the car tracks straight and doesn't pull to either side. Ask the seller about the car's service history. If the car has been well-maintained, it's more likely to be in good condition. Consider having a pre-purchase inspection by a trusted mechanic. This will help you identify any potential mechanical issues. Discuss the car's price with the seller, and negotiate if necessary. Don't be afraid to walk away if you're not comfortable with the price or the car's condition. Before finalizing the purchase, review all the paperwork, including the title and registration. Check the V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) to ensure it matches the car. Once you're sure that everything checks out, and you are comfortable with the purchase, you can proceed with the sale. Be patient, take your time, and don't rush into a decision. Buying a used car can be daunting, but with careful inspection and planning, you can find a great car that suits your needs. Maintenance and Common Issues
Like any car, the 2008 Mazda3 SP23 requires regular maintenance to keep it running smoothly. Following the manufacturer's recommended service schedule is crucial. This typically includes oil changes, filter replacements, and regular inspections. Regular oil changes are essential for the longevity of the engine. The oil should be changed every 3,000 to 5,000 miles, or as recommended in the owner's manual. The air filter should be replaced to ensure the engine is breathing efficiently. The fuel filter should be replaced periodically to prevent fuel system problems. Keep an eye on the coolant levels. If the coolant level drops, it could indicate a leak. The brake pads and rotors should be inspected and replaced as needed. Regular tire rotations and wheel alignments can extend tire life and improve handling. Ensure you take your car for regular check-ups with a trusted mechanic. Even with regular maintenance, some common issues might arise. The most reported issues include the water pump failing, which can lead to overheating and engine damage. The suspension components, such as shocks and struts, may need replacement over time. Some owners have reported issues with the ignition coils, leading to misfires. Also, some model years of the Mazda3 have been known to experience rust issues, so it's essential to inspect the vehicle for rust. Checking the car's history reports can help you determine if it has any potential problems.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ent them from escalating and becoming more costly.
